Abstract:
Extranodal NK/T-cell lymphoma (ENKTCL) is a rare and aggressive lymphoid malignancy highly associated with Epstein-Barr virus (EBV) infection. Patients with stage III or higher disease often have a poor prognosis. This study retrospectively reviewed the treatment courses of 34 patients with relapsed/refractory (R/R) ENKTCL who underwent allogeneic hematopoietic stem cell transplantation (allo-HSCT) at our center between January 2019 and July 2024. The results showed that in this study, the use of PD-1 inhibitors before transplantation, the number of treatment lines, and whether the plasma EBV was negative or not had no significant impact on OS and PFS. Patients achieving complete response (CR) or partial response (PR) prior to allo-HSCT exhibited a more favorable prognosis. Conversely, a history of chronic active EBV infection (CAEBV) before transplantation and EBV reactivation post-transplantation were associated with inferior survival, suggesting poor prognostic outcomes. Genetic susceptibility analysis revealed that patients with advanced ENKTCL frequently harbored hemophagocytic lymphohistiocytosis (HLH)-associated gene variants. LYST gene variants were the most commonly identified HLH-related alterations, and patients developing HLH experienced significantly higher non-relapse mortality (NRM). Furthermore, TP53 gene variants were associated with post-allo-HSCT relapse. In conclusion, Allogeneic HSCT may improve survival in selected high-risk, advanced-stage R/R ENKTCL patients. These single-center, retrospective findings are hypothesis-generating and require validation in larger, multi-center studies with longer follow-up.
